Xi Lamps
In Chinese Xi means “morning light” but also “in praise of wisdom”. And
when the XI lamps designed
by Neri & Hu for Poltrona Frau are switched
on their soft, full light is evocative of sunlight at dawn. The project seeks
to convey a culture of light founded on the understanding that the start of
every new day is like the beginning of life, infused with positivity and a
sense of rebirth.
The Xi lamps, in blown glass and saddle-leather, allow themselves to be
cradled by the space like lanterns. The light fitting combines two blown glass
elements. The outer layer of glass, with its particular regular ridged surface,
is transparent and comes in amber, emerald, sapphire or moonstone. The inner
piece of glass, white with a pearl finish, makes the light warm and diffused.
Unique pieces blown by master glassmakers of Venice with the use of body-tinted
glass. Differences in colour and little air bubbles are due to the artistic
processing of the glass and must therefore be regarded as fine details that
make every product unique and unrepeatable.
The light
fitting is hung from a Cuoio Saddle Extra leather strap, available in the two
finishes Camel and Taupe, with dyed tone-on-tone raw-edge seam and branded
Poltrona Frau logo. In the new floor and pendant versions the strap used to
hang the lamp is held in place by a metal loop with brushed brass finish.
The Xi
collection comprises various types of lamps: pendant lamps, lamps fitted to
horizontal bars and not, floor arm lamps and table lamps.
In the
pendant version, available in various combinations of single or multiple lamps,
the Xi lights are fitted to a horizontal bar of adjustable height available in
two lengths, 130 cm and 180 cm, and with matt gunmetal grey finish. The
electrical cables have a black finish. The rail structure of the bar makes it
possible to move the lights horizontally and fix them in the desired position.
In the table
lamp version the light fitting consists of a large lantern positioned on a
metal base with natural brass finish. The Cuoio Saddle Extra leather strap
supports the lamp and can be used as a handle when moving it. The light can be
adjusted using the on/off dimmer touch system.
The floor
arm lamp consists of a single extra large pendant lamp. The supporting bar is
in brushed burnished steel. The Cuoio Saddle Extra leather strap to which the
light fitting is hooked continues down to the base, covering the bottom part of
the steel mount. The bottom consists of a circular base in semi-polished Nero
Marquina marble topped with a metal counterpoise. The marble base has a sheet
metal trim. All metal details of the base have a brushed burnished finish.
The Extra Large Pendant version consists of a single extra large lantern hung using a Cuoio Saddle Extra leather strap. The rose used to attach it to the ceiling is made from aluminium with brushed brass finish.
About Designer | |
---|---|
Neri & Hu |
Mr. Neri
received his Master of Architecture at Harvard University and his Bachelor of
Architecture at UC Berkeley. Ms. Hu received her Master of Architecture and
Urban Planning at Princeton University and her Bachelor of Arts in Architecture
at UC Berkeley. Lyndon Neri and Rossana Hu are the Founding Partners of
Neri&Hu Design and Research Office, an inter-disciplinary international
architectural design practice based in Shanghai, China, with an additional
office in London, UK. Neri&Hu works internationally providing architecture,
interior, master planning, graphic, and product design services. Currently
working on projects in many countries, Neri&Hu is composed of
multi-cultural staff who speak over 30 different languages. The diversity of
the team reinforces a core vision for the practice: to respond to a global
worldview incorporating overlapping design disciplines for a new paradigm in
architecture. Neri&Hu are named Maison & Objet Asia Designers of The
Year 2015 and Wallpaper* Designer of The Year 2014. In 2013, they were inducted
into the U.S. Interior Design Hall of Fame. Their practice was the 2011 INSIDE
Festival Overall Winner, won AR Awards for Emerging Architecture in 2010 by
Architectural Review and one of the Design Vanguards in 2009 by Architectural
Record. Other than architectural professionals, Lyndon Neri and Rossana Hu have
been actively involved in teaching and research. They have been invited to
speak, exhibit and judge for many prestigious events and programs all over the
world. Lyndon Neri and Rossana are also founders of Design Republic, a retail
concept store based in Shanghai that offers a unique collection of products
created by the world's best design talents, Besides award-winning architecture
and interiors, Neri&Hu have designed products for brands including
including Classicon, Fritz Hansen, Gandia Blasco, JIA, LEMA, MOOOI,
Nanimarquina, Parachilna, Poltrona Frau S.p.A., Porro, Stellar Works,
Wallpaper* Handmade, Meritalia, BD Barcelona Design, neri&hu, among many
others. In 2015, Lyndon Neri and Rossana Hu were appointed Creative Directors
of Stellar Works. |
